Government's wage offer a favour to public servants, 'Sibazamile' - Godongwana
This is how Finance Minister Enoch Godongwana explained government’s 3% wage increase offer to state employees.
Godongwana explained:"On August 30, government made a final offer, which emanated from a facilitation process. This offer includes: During a media briefing ahead of his presentation of the 2022 Medium Budget Term Policy Statement, Godongwana said: "There is a mediation process which will begin at the Commission for Conciliation, Mediation and Arbitration starting on Friday. In May 2018, an agreement signed by government and public unions contained three clauses that regulated wage increases for 2018/19, 2019/20 and 2020/21. However, in 2020, government declined to implement the collective wage agreement for the financial year 2020/21.
